    For me, it’s also putting something into my calendar (specific time) or to-do list (no specific deadline – this is mostly for shopping and a second one for ideas). After that, if I think of something I try to do it right then if I can complete it or make measurable progress against it to avoid procrastination. Finally, physically putting things in places I can’t ignore so I don’t forget them (or a post-it in place, but that’s more risky).
